What is the research background and molecular mechanism of Oxytocin?

Oxytocin is a mammalian nonapeptide (molecular formula C43H66N12O12S2, molecular weight ~1007.2 Da) containing a single disulfide bridge between cysteine residues at positions 1 and 6. Originally characterized for its physiological role in neuroendocrine pathways, the peptide has become a cornerstone compound in cellular signal transduction, receptor-ligand interaction, and neurobiological preclinical models.

In vitro studies demonstrate that oxytocin binds selectively to the oxytocin receptor (OXTR), a class A rhodopsin-like G-protein coupled receptor (GPCR). Activation of OXTR triggers a signaling cascade involving phospholipase C-beta (PLC-β), generating inositol trisphosphate (IP3) and diacylglycerol (DAG). This pathway initiates intracellular calcium mobilization from the endoplasmic reticulum, influencing downstream gene expression, enzymatic cascades, and cellular contractility in tissue models.

Why is third-party analytical testing critical for research peptides?

In analytical chemistry and cell culture research, low-purity reagents introduce unknown variables that can invalidate experimental data, alter receptor binding kinetics, or cause cell toxicity. Consequently, relying on supplier self-analysis or generalized batch certificates poses a significant risk to empirical reproducibility.

PX1 Research implements a mandatory third-party testing protocol for every single production lot. Prior to release, independent ISO/IEC 17025 accredited analytical laboratories analyze our compounds using complementary methods:

1. Reverse-Phase High-Performance Liquid Chromatography (RP-HPLC): Determines chromatographic purity by separating target peptide molecules from synthesis sequence fragments or truncated side-products. PX1 sets a strict standard of ≥99.0% area-under-curve purity. 2. Electrospray Ionization Mass Spectrometry (ESI-MS): Verifies exact molecular weight and structural identity, ensuring the nonapeptide sequence matches theoretical predictions down to sub-dalton accuracy. 3. Chromogenic LAL Endotoxin Testing: Quantifies bacterial lipopolysaccharide (LPS) contamination. Low endotoxin levels are vital for in vitro cellular assays, as endotoxins trigger non-specific inflammatory signaling in target cell lines.

Handling Florida heat: Temperature controls and logistics for Tampa shipments

Shipping biological reagents to Central Florida requires careful management of environmental factors, particularly during hot summer months when ambient transit temperatures can exceed 90°F (32°C). High temperatures and humidity during transport can accelerate peptide hydrolytic degradation if reagents are improperly prepared or packaged.

Oxytocin supplied by PX1 Research is processed via high-efficiency lyophilization (freeze-drying), producing a stable, crystalline cake format. Lyophilized peptides exhibit significantly greater thermal stability than liquid solutions, allowing them to withstand brief fluctuations in ambient shipping temperature without loss of purity or structural breakdown.

To ensure optimal material condition upon arrival in Tampa, PX1 utilizes insulated packaging materials and thermal shielding during hot weather periods. Once delivered to the laboratory receiving dock, lyophilized vials should immediately be placed in cold storage (-20°C standard, or -80°C for long-term preservation) as outlined in standard laboratory handling procedures.
